Tekashi69 Granted Bail, Will Have To Pay in New York and Houston

More than 24 hours after Tekashi69 was denied bail in the criminal case over his alleged assault of a 16-year-old back in January, the Brooklyn-bred rapper is set to be released. 

After a judge denied 6ix9ine’s bail, the rapper’s lawyers teamed up with prosecution in Houston, the city of the alleged assault, and convinced the team to agree to a bail amount. As a result, the rapper’s attorneys called an emergency hearing in NYC, and a judge granted him bail. 

However, the new deal does come with rules and restrictions. Upon the rapper’s release, he will have to cough of $150k for bail, and then travel to Houston, surrender and pay a $5,000 bail there.
